COMMENTS: Oryzomyine. A morphologically distinctive group usually arranged as a subgenus of
Oryzomys
since
Goldman's (1918)
revision (e.g.,
Tate, 1932e
;
Ellerman, 1941
; Cabrera, 1961;
Hall, 1981
).
Allen (1913)
, however, provided morphological criteria, as contrasted to the type species (=
Mus palustris
)
of
Oryzomys
, defending his retention of
Melanomys
as a genus; its synonymy in
Oryzomys proper deserves
more
rigorous, character-based, phylogenetic substantiation. The taxon has not been revised; the nominal species listed stem from Cabrera (1961), who acknowledged his solely literature-based interpretation as provisional.
